Splet06. okt. 2024 · Also called adhesive capsulitis, frozen shoulder is a common condition that leads to joint stiffness and pain, which can be constant. There is also a decrease in both active and passive range of motion. While many shoulder conditions, including rotator cuff tendinitis, can be associated with frozen shoulder, the cause is often unknown.
